Pours a murky, golden orange with some visible pulp. One finger of white, frothy head. Right off the bat, you'll notice a humungous aroma of fresh, tart fruit. The taste is pretty tart at first, but it does mellow out and becomes more nectarous and less sour. Guava seems to be the most dominant flavor, but there's other tropical fruit like pineapple and banana, as well as blood orange and lime citrus. You can tell that this was made with real fruit, and lots of it, as there are no artificial flavors. Mouthfeel is creamy smooth with a medium, pulpy body. Yet it's tremendously refreshing with a dry effervescence like a mimosa. Cheers!
